S8UL to Represent India at Pokémon Unite 2024 World Championship

The landscape of competitive gaming is reaching new heights as India secures its representative for the Pokémon Unite World Championships 2024. The team selected to fly India’s flag in this high-stakes tournament is S8UL, a formidable squad that has shown exceptional skill and teamwork in the qualifying stages.

Pokémon Unite, the game at the center of this event, is a multiplayer online battle arena (MOBA) game that builds upon the massively popular Pokémon franchise. Unlike traditional Pokémon games, Unite involves team-based battles where players control Pokémon and work together to defeat the opposing team. This spin-off has quickly carved out a niche in the competitive esports scene, attracting players and spectators from around the world.

For the upcoming World Championships, S8UL will travel to Honolulu, Hawaii, to compete from August 18th to 20th. The event promises not only intense competition but also a significant financial incentive—the prize pool stands at a whopping $500,000. This sum underscores the event’s importance and the fierce competition that the teams will face.

S8UL's journey to becoming India’s representatives was nothing short of spectacular. The team consists of five skilled players: captain Manmohan Singh (known in the gaming community as S8UL AllMight), Deep Patel (S8UL • Snowyy), Rudra Narayan Nayak (S8UL • Rex), Adnan Badshah (S8UL.Badshah), and Rahul Lavhate (S8UL • Kyurem). Each member brings a unique strength to the team, creating a balanced and formidable squad. Throughout the qualifying rounds, S8UL remained unbeaten, showcasing their dominance and readiness to take on the international stage.

The Pokémon Unite Championships have been increasingly popular, drawing in global audiences and participants. The event has consistently offered large prize pools, totaling $1 million over the last three years, with the majority awarded to the winners of the final showdown.
